Rubber roof repair services involve the assessment and restoration of rubber roofing systems, often made from materials like EPDM (ethylene propylene diene monomer). These services typically include identifying leaks, punctures, or areas of wear, followed by patching or sealing to restore the roof’s integrity. Skilled contractors may also perform membrane replacements or apply protective coatings to extend the lifespan of the rubber roofing. The goal is to address issues before they lead to more extensive damage or water intrusion, helping property owners maintain a durable and weather-resistant roof.
Rubber roof repair services are essential for resolving common problems such as leaks, cracks, blistering, and punctures.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ause the rubber membrane to deteriorate, resulting in vulnerabilities that allow water to seep through. Repairing these issues promptly can prevent further damage to underlying structures, reduce the risk of mold growth, and avoid costly repairs. Proper sealing and patching also help maintain the roof’s flexibility and waterproof qualities, ensuring it continues to perform effectively under various weather conditions.

Material and Size Costs - The cost of rubber roof repair varies based on the extent of damage and roof size, typically ranging from $500 to $3,000 for small to medium repairs in Lakewood, NJ. Larger or more complex projects may cost significantly more.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for rubber roof repairs gener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our, depending on the local service provider and project complexity. Total labor charges depend on the repair scope and duration.
Additional Materials - Replacement materials such as patches or sealants usually add $100 to $500 to the overall cost, with prices depending on the quality and quantity needed for the repair.
Factors Influencing Cost - Factors like roof accessibility, extent of damage, and repair type influence the final price, with minor fixes often costing less than extensive repairs or full patch jobs. Contact local pros for precise estimates based on spec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a rubber roof need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, blistering, ponding water, or leaks inside the building.
How long does rubber roof repair typically take? The duration depends on the extent of damage, but repairs often can be completed within a day or two.
Are rubber roof repairs permanent? Repairs can extend the lifespan of a rubber roof, but the longevity depends on the repair quality and ongoing maintenance.
What should I do if I notice a leak in my rubber roof? Contact local roofing professionals to assess and repair the leak promptly to prevent further damage.
Can small damages be repaired, or is replacement necessary? Many minor damages can be repaired effectively, but extensive damage may require roof replacement.
